Inadequate Flashing Installment



Choosing the best products isn't the only element that can cause roof issues; poor blinking installation can likewise create substantial concerns. Flashing is crucial for guiding water far from vulnerable areas, such as chimneys, skylights, and roof covering valleys. If it's not installed properly, you run the risk of water invasion, which can result in mold and mildew development and structural damage.

When you install blinking, guarantee it's the best type for your roofing system's design and the regional environment. For instance, steel blinking is typically more sturdy than plastic in areas with heavy rainfall or snow. See to it the blinking overlaps properly and is protected firmly to avoid spaces where water can seep via.

You must also take notice of the installment angle. Blinking need to be positioned to guide water far from the house, not toward it.

If you're not sure about the installation process or the products needed, get in touch with a professional. They can aid recognize the very best blinking choices and guarantee everything is installed appropriately, guarding your home from potential water damage.

Neglecting Ventilation Requirements



While lots of homeowners concentrate on the aesthetic and structural facets of roofing system setup, ignoring ventilation demands can lead to severe lasting effects. Correct ventilation is necessary for controling temperature and moisture levels in your attic room, stopping concerns like mold development, wood rot, and ice dams. If you don't install ample ventilation, you're setting your roofing up for failure.

To avoid this blunder, first, evaluate your home's certain ventilation demands. A balanced system generally consists of both intake and exhaust vents to advertise air flow. Ensure you have actually set up soffit vents along the eaves and ridge vents at the height of your roof. This mix allows hot air to escape while cooler air enters, maintaining your attic space comfy.

Also, think about the type of roof covering product you have actually chosen. Some materials might require additional ventilation methods. Double-check your local building codes for air flow standards, as they can differ substantially.

Ultimately, do not forget to examine your air flow system frequently. Blockages from debris or insulation can hinder airflow, so keep those vents clear.
